Lassie
Come Home


Mediatheque Theatre |  2021

Winner of the Best Show award in Assitej Israel Awards, 2023

Little Joe may lack toys or fancy clothes, but he has Lassie – his best friend and the most beautiful and intelligent dog in Greenwool Bridge. The villagers marvel at Lassie's remarkable tricks, and soon, the wealthy Duke of Darling becomes interested and decides to purchase her from Joe's humble family, adding her to his collection of dogs in the castle.
When Joe learns that the cruel hound, Haynes, plans to take Lassie to distant Scotland for training, he resolves to break into the duke's castle and rescue her. Despite their efforts, Joe and Lassie find themselves trapped in the trunk of a car headed to Scotland, alongside Max, the duke's timid grandson. In the midst of the journey, Joe takes action against the kennel, and the three escape the vehicle. Now stranded far from home, they must find a way to return to the village without being captured.

The arduous journey home is fraught with adventures and dangers, but Lassie's wisdom helps the two children navigate through challenges. Slowly, Joe and Max transform from adversaries into genuine friends, but will they manage to make it back home, with Lassie?

By Eitan Moshkovsky
After the book by Eric Knight
Directed by Gome Fryd

Lyrics | Eitan Moshkovsky and Gome Fryd
Music | Tal Belcharovitz
Set Design | Niv Manor
Costume design | Zohar Elmaliach
Choreography | Tal Cohn
Lighting design | Rotem Elroi and Amir Castro
Puppets design | Gili Kuzin Ulmer and Yana Malyshev
